idea debug 无法启动项目解决 Unable to open debugger port (127.0.0.1:50812)(个人问题记录)
摘要:mac重装系统后,重装软件,tomcat包是从移动硬盘拷贝过去的。debug启动项目弹出提示 Error running omp: Unable to open debugger port (127.0.0.1:50812): java.net.SocketException “socket closed” 错误.导致项目无法启动.
因为只弹了这一个错误,网上搜了一下,基本都说是debug的端口50812被占用了,改了端口后依然不行,也查不到端口被占用的进程,最后发现事实上并不是这个端口被占用了。
打开event log 窗口就能发现在这个错误提示的上面还有一行如下图
查看一下文件权限发现我自己的账户没有执行该文件的权限。
将tomcat文件夹修改权限
sudo chmod -R 777 [文件夹]
再次启动项目,已经可以启动了。
- 备注:以后发现问题一定优先看event log。event log这个窗口在idea的右下角